|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Bathroom Remodel |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Walk-in Shower Installation | $3,500 - $7,000 |
| Bathtub Replacement |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Toilet Replacement | $300 - $1,200 |
| Vanity and Sink Upgrade |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Accessibility Modifications | $5,000 - $12,000 |

Bathroom modifications in Pierce County, WA, can vary widely in scope and complexity. Understanding typical project considerations can help in planning and budgeting for updates or renovations. Below are common factors to consider when evaluating bathroom modification projects in this region.
- Materials: Selection of durable fixtures, tiles, and waterproofing materials suitable for moisture-prone environments.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from minor updates like replacing fixtures to extensive remodels involving layout changes or expanding the space.
- Labor Complexity: Projects may involve plumbing, electrical work, and carpentry, with complexity depending on existing structures and desired modifications.
- Permitting: Certain modifications, such as enlarging the bathroom or altering plumbing, may require permits from Pierce County authorities.
- Additional Features: Options such as installing grab bars, walk-in showers, or custom cabinetry can influence overall project considerations and costs.
Project size varies from minor upgrades to full remodels.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or updates (e.g., fixtures, paint) |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Standard remodel (e.g., new fixtures, flooring, vanity) |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Full renovation (including plumbing and electrical upgrades) | $15,000 - $30,000 |
| Accessibility modifications (e.g., grab bars, walk-in showers) | $3,000 - $12,000 |
| Large-scale addition or expansion | $20,000 and up |
